Welcome to the Bellhoist team! Our elevator-dispatch simulator, Cartwheel, models car scheduling for the fictional Marrow Tower campus. As the security reviewer, you'll mostly care about the scenario store, which is encrypted at rest — nothing fancy, but we do gate it properly. You'll need to open it to audit the seeded scenarios. Grab the recovery passphrase just below this paragraph and you're good to go.

unlock words, bawef-kahap: sorax-sorir-quenys-aldok

From: Dir. Soren Veld
To: Dir. Anika Brusch

Anika — taking over annual billing rollout. Status: Pendrake accounts converted, 340 remaining across branches. Branch managers have the conversion script and the 10% incentive authority — don't extend it past quarter-end. Holdouts go on the exceptions list; review weekly. Billing system cutover done; refunds queue still manual, ops know. Targets: 80% conversion by Q4. Escalations come to you now. Brief the managers Monday. Read the note below before you do.

— Soren

board note of kafof-yahag: Druaelox Foods plans to raise the Holwyn list price by 35 percent in July.

Heads up, plugin folks: Brightledger does all currency math in integer minor units, never floats. If your Glimmerkoin plugin converts at display time, round half-even and round once — stacking conversions is how you end up a cent off. Use the helper in the SDK's money module instead of rolling your own. If totals still drift, capture the build token from your test run, shown below.

trace token, bawep-fahof: htk6_262092

## Runbook: Dedupe service (Signalfold)

The deduplicator collapses repeated on-call alerts within a rolling window before they reach paging. If duplicates leak through, check whether the fingerprint fields changed upstream — a renamed label breaks grouping instantly. Restarts flush the in-memory window, so expect a brief burst of re-pages after any deploy; warn on-call first. Before cutting a release, confirm the window and fingerprint settings match what's documented. The expected production values are these.

deployment values, tagag-yahag:
[rusvan]
port = 9000
region = west-1
host = rusvan.urlaqcloud.local
team = wenath
timeout_ms = 1000
retries = 4